SWIMMING

Andrew Jameson is without question Crosby's most accomplished swimmer. Andrew attended Chesterfield High and was born and brought up in the area.

After a string of domestic and international successes Andrew won the bronze medal for the 100m butterfly at the Seoul Olympics of 1988. It is worth noting that his time of 53.30 would have been good enough to win the event four years later in Barcelona.

There is still speculation that Andrew would have won the final if Duncan Goodhew hadn't tipped him to not only win it but break the World record as well.

We can only assume Andrew will remain Crosby's best ever swimmer as with the closure of Crosby baths local youngsters now have the choice of swimming in the River Mersey or the Victoria Road duck pond until the new baths are completed.
